Ett bibliotek blir till : En kvalitativ fallstudie av förväntningar och förhandlingar i etableringen av ett områdesbibliotek

Sammanfattning
This study examines the establishment of a new local public library in Planteringen, Helsingborg, as a process of institutional becoming. The aim is to examine how expectations of the library's role are articulated and negotiated by actors in the local network surrounding the new library during an early phase when organisational structures and practices are not yet stabilised. The study addresses a research gap by focusing on role construction and legitimacy work during formation rather than in already established library operations. An exploratory qualitative case study design is adopted, based on seven semi-structured interviews with eight interviewees from different organisations connected to the neighbourhood in which the library is to be established. Institutional theory provides the primary analytical lens, enabling examination of how actors mobilise and relate different institutional logics. Carol Bacchi's What's the Problem Represented to Be?-approach is used to analyse how expectations are articulated through problem representations that organise responsibility, collaboration, and participation. The analysis identifies three dominant problem representations through which the library is constructed as a solution: as a meeting place, as a knowledge institution and as a compensatory resource. These representations rest on different institutional logics and construct different subject positions for the neighbourhood in which the library is to be established and its residents. The analysis of collaboration further identifies four conditions that simultaneously enable and complicate the library's establishment: a normative ideal of complementarity rather than competition, the institutionalisation of place, the projectification of welfare work and the person-bound character of relational labour in the field. The study contributes empirically by documenting early-stage institutional formation in public libraries and analytically by clarifying how collaboration and democratic ideals are negotiated across multiple institutional logics.
